Nice isolated spot up a bit on a hill with a view of Wilson Peak. There is an adjacent spot to this one that, with both, could accommodate a large party and many tents or a few RVs. Dirt roads to get here but very passable when dry. It was somewhat to very windy the entire time I was here. Good shade trees. Very isolated, I saw a few campers earlier up the road but I was the only one camped anywhere near here. Four bars on T-Mobile. A very pleasant stay altogether. |
Wilson Peak View | 37.76898, -112.25415 | |

Stunning mountain views. We followed the signs to Saguache Park, ended up at the Salt House (where there is a pit toilet and Forrest regulations). At the Salt House make an immediate left and another immediate left for this wild campsite. Flattish. Toilets are within walking distance. No cell service. Never found Saguache Park. |
Salt House Overlook/Saguache Park | 38.07968, -106.70369 | |

A large opening in front of the bay beach that is also used as the car park for the Kalaluna Bistro. Park here for one night, but beware that it’s busy with fishermen in the early hours of the morning (5AM) and late hours of the evening (10PM) coming in and out. Incredible view however and safer than next to the “police” station in our opinion. Do not try driving here from the East via the road from town as you will get stuck (too narrow even for normal cars) don’t drive on the beach either, take the longer southern loop road from inland! |
Restaurant car park | 8.69057, -83.67080 | |

These coordinates might be slightly off, but it’s the only Pemex in town and it’s near here... After reading other Pemex double charges, I decided to stop in the Library in town for WiFi to check my credit card statement. Sure enough, there were 2 charges. I spoke with police to ask their opinion. I went back to the station (without police) and spoke with the girl. She nervously said, “I’m sorry” and gave me cash back. She tried to give me 300 pesos for a $20 charge, but I told her, “no 400,” which she handed right over. She had a guilty conscience. I had a flat tire so she saw my mind on that and took advantage. In the end, I have 400 pesos in cash and returned to the police officer to let him know all went well. He said, “Nice job!” The officers were very nice. He wanted to send his chief with me, but I told him I’d rather go alone to sort it out. Overall, all good.
|
Pemex (Servico Urima) | 27.33466, -112.26357 | |
